The domestic automobile industry produced a total 20,736,410 vehicles including Passenger Vehicles, Commercial Vehicles, Three Wheelers, Two Wheelers and Quadricycle in April-December 2019 as against 23,853,770 in April-December 2018, registering a de-growth (-) 13.07% over the same period last year, data from Society Of Indian Automobile Manufacturers (SIAM) showed.
The sale of Passenger Vehicles declined by (-) 16.40% in April-December 2019 over the same period last year. Within the Passenger Vehicles, the sales for Passenger Cars and Vans declined by (-) 23.59 % and (-) 37.31% respectively in April-December 2019 over the same period last year, while the sale of Utility Vehicle increased by 6.35%.
The overall Commercial Vehicles segment registered a decline of (-) 21.09% in April-December 2019 as compared to the same period last year. Medium & Heavy Commercial Vehicles (M&HCVs) declined by (-) 36.69% and Light Commercial Vehicles declined by (-) 11.34% in April-December 2019 over the same period last year.
Three Wheelers sales declined by (-) 2.70 % in April-December 2019 over the same period last year. Within the Three Wheelers, Passenger Carrier sales registered a de-growth of (-) 2.02% and Goods Carrier declined by (-) 5.85% in April-December 2019 over April-December 2018.
Two Wheelers sales registered a de-growth of (-) 15.80% in April-December 2019 over April-December 2018. Within the Two Wheelers segment, Scooters, Motorcycles and Mopeds declined by (-) 16.16%, (-) 15.04% and (-) 25.10% respectively in April-December 2019 over April-December 2018.
In April-December 2019, overall automobile exports grew by 3.86% where Passenger Vehicles and Two Wheelers exports grew by 5.89% and 6.87% respectively. However Commercial Vehicles and Three Wheelers registered a de-growth of (-) 38.74% and (-) 8.80% respectively in April-December 2019 over the same period last year.
